DOCUMENTATION = '''
---
module: tower_workflow_job_template
author: "John Westcott IV (@john-westcott-iv)"
version_added: "2.3"
short_description: create, update, or destroy Ansible Tower workflow job templates.
description:
- Create, update, or destroy Ansible Tower workflow job templates. See
U(https://www.ansible.com/tower) for an overview.
options:
name:
description:
- Name of this workflow job template.
required: True
type: str
new_name:
description:
- Setting this option will change the existing name (looked up via the name field.
required: False
type: str
description:
description:
- Optional description of this workflow job template.
required: False
type: str
extra_vars:
description:
- NO DESCRIPTION GIVEN IN THE TOWER API
required: False
type: dict
organization:
description:
- Organization the workflow job template exists in.
- Used to help lookup the object, cannot be modified using this module.
- If not provided, will lookup by name only, which does not work with duplicates.
required: False
type: str
allow_simultaneous:
description:
- Allow simultaneous runs of the workflow job template.
required: False
type: bool
ask_variables_on_launch:
description:
- Prompt user for (extra_vars) on launch.
required: False
type: bool
inventory:
description:
- Inventory applied as a prompt, assuming job template prompts for inventory
required: False
type: str
limit:
description:
- Limit applied as a prompt, assuming job template prompts for limit
required: False
type: str
scm_branch:
description:
- SCM branch applied as a prompt, assuming job template prompts for SCM branch
required: False
type: str
ask_inventory_on_launch:
description:
- Prompt user for inventory on launch of this workflow job template
required: False
type: bool
ask_scm_branch_on_launch:
description:
- Prompt user for SCM branch on launch of this workflow job template
required: False
type: bool
ask_limit_on_launch:
description:
- Prompt user for limit on launch of this workflow job template
required: False
type: bool
webhook_service:
description:
- Service that webhook requests will be accepted from
required: False
type: str
choices:
- github
- gitlab
webhook_credential:
description:
- Personal Access Token for posting back the status to the service API
required: False
type: str
survey_enabled:
description:
- Setting that variable will prompt the user for job type on the
workflow launch.
type: bool
survey:
description:
- The definition of the survey associated to the workflow.
type: dict
required: false
state:
description:
- Desired state of the resource.
choices:
- present
- absent
default: "present"
type: str
tower_oauthtoken:
description:
- The Tower OAuth token to use.
required: False
type: str
version_added: "3.7"
extends_documentation_fragment: awx.awx.auth
'''
EXAMPLES = '''
- name: Create a workflow job template
tower_workflow_job_template:
name: example-workflow
description: created by Ansible Playbook
organization: Default
'''
